It identifies the potential schedule, resource, stakeholders and the requirements problems and their impact on a software project. Risk management a risk is a problem it happens, it might not. If you are unable to view these files you will need the adobe acrobat reader. Risk management framework carnegie mellon university. Covers topics like characteristics of risk, categories of the risk, categories of business risk, other risk categories, principles of risk management, risk identification, rmmm, rmmm plan etc. Software risk management a practical guide february, 2000 abstract this document is a practical guide for integrating software risk management into a software project. The software s standard methodology simplifies the application of resources in the most risk prone areas. Risk management means risk containment and mitigation. Risk management form 2 free templates in pdf, word, excel. Fritz bauer, a german computer scientist, defines software engineering as. Despite various methods that exist in software risk management, software projects have a high rate of failure. Risk management in software engineering slideshare. Most software engineering projects are risky because of the range of serious potential problems that can arise. Pdf classification and analysis of risks in software.
Risk management planning addresses the strategy for risk management, the risk management process, and the techniques, methods, and tools to be used to support the risk management process. Patel institute of computer application dahemi anandgujarat, india dishek. Risk avoidance risk monitoring risk management and planning ex, high staff turnover. Risk management is the process of identifying risk, assessing risk, and taking steps to reduce risk to an acceptable level. Project risk identification factors plan 003 template for project risk management page 18. Computer aided software engineering case tools namely agile risk information sheet aris for taking down risk data during agile team meetings and a relational database for storing data recorded in aris. Software risk management carnegie mellon university. The goal of risk assessment is to prioritize the risks so that attention and resources can be focused on the more risky items. Ieeeusa webinar, contracts and contract provisions, presented by c. Risk management in software engineering presented by. These risks must be managed in order for the project to. Risk is an expectation of loss, a potential problem that may or may not occur in the future. Jan 11, 2020 take a look at 14 of the best risk management software that will add a cushion to your freefall.
Phase 1 prepare for risk management is used to get ready for the other two phases. Software engineering risk management activities javatpoint. Current frameworks and models for risk identification, assessment and management. In the context of software projects, negative implies that here is an adverse effect on cost, quality, or schedule. Classification and analysis of risks in software engineering. In practical terms, the risk management plan can be a stand alone document or a section of the project management plan but it still serves as a subsection of the project. It can be added to the existing set of system and software life cycle processes defined by isoiec 15288 and isoiec 12207. We leave you with a checklist of best practices for managing risk on your software development and software engineering projects. The purpose of risk management is to identify, assess and control project risks. This paper recognizes the increasing role of risk management in present software projects and aims at providing more support in this area. Risk analysis is defined as the sequence of processes of risk management planning, analysis of risks, identification and controlling risk on a project. Rick management is a software engineering practice with processes, methods, and tools for managing risk. System safety handbook federal aviation administration.
If the project risk is real then it is probable that the project schedule will slip and the cost of the project will increase. Its objective is the early and continuous identification of risks, including those within and external to the engineering system project. Risk identification in software engineering software. Risk analysis and management are a set of activities that help a software. May 25, 2015 risk management a risk is a problem it happens, it might not. Performing a risk assessment is an important step in being prepared for potential problems that can occur within any. Then be ready to act when a risk arises, drawing upon the experience and knowledge of the entire team to minimize the impact to the project. Risk management an introduction to software project.
The argument in support of risk management knowledge being important for engineers is advanced on three fronts. Risk analysis, risk identification, software project management. A possibility of suffering from loss in software development process is called a software risk. Risk management has always been a part of software development. Risk identification is the first step in risk assessment, which.
Understand the essential elements of an effective pipeline risk assessment and its role in risk management agenda background regulationsstandards risk assessment what to look for essential elements risk mgmt implications 2 weightings. Risk management process can be easily understood with use of the following workflow. It is processbased and supports the framework established by the doe software engineering. The primary benefit of risk management is to contain and mitigate threats to project success. Risk management is the identification, evaluation, and prioritization of risks defined in iso 3 as the effect of uncertainty on objectives followed by coordinated and economical application of resources to minimize, monitor, and control the probability or impact of unfortunate events or to maximize the realization of opportunities. In these projects the need for more analysis and risk assessment is vital. It is designed to be a continuous feedback loop where additional information and risk status are utilized to refine the projects risk list and risk management plans. Software development projects are subject to risks like any other project. Decomposition in the form of work breakdown structures during project planning.
The risk management process is an on going part of managing the software development process. If you do not have the program, you can get it for free by. Mitre systems engineering guide iii acknowledgments the mitre systems engineering guide seg was first launched in march 2010 as an internal mitre resource. Risks that assume from the organizational environment where the software is being developed. Risk analysis and management are a set of activities that help a software team to understand and manage uncertainty about a project. Project risk analysis and management engineering management. For most software development projects, we can define five main risk impact areas.
Many of these failures might have been avoided had the project team properly assessed and mitigated the risk factors, yet risk management is seldom applied as an. Risk identification risk identification is the critical first step of the risk management process. The framework is implementation independentit defines key risk management activities, but does not specify how to perform those activities. Current frameworks and models for risk identification, assessment and management are static and unchanging. Identified risks are analyzed to determine their potential impact and likelihood of occurrence. Risk management can be defined as a systematic process for. System risk management this guidebook primarily deals with performing continuous risk management with a software development focus but can also be used to address systems, hardware, and other domains. Lets use the crossing the street analogy to examine the risk management process. Risks that are connected with the person in the development team.
Risk engineering management does not deal with future decisions, but with the future of present decisions. This mini guide is a short form of the apm publication, project risk analysis and management pram guide 2nd edition. It is processbased and supports the framework established by the doe software engineering methodology. Risks management in software engineering citeseerx. The project should be managed in such a way that the risks dontthe project should be managed in such a way that the risks dont affect the project in a big way. The paper examines software risk management in a novel way in which.
A computer code project may be laid low with an outsized sort of risk. Iso 3 risk management best 4 templates free download. By learning about and using these tools, crop and livestock producers can build the confidence needed to deal with risk and exciting opportunities of the future. Glossary pdf comparative risk assessment form pdf government references pdf structural. Only a few of the methods are specifically focused on software. Risk management in software development and software. Pdf modern software development faces many challenges nowadays. Software development risk management plan with examples most software engineering projects are risky because of the range of serious potential problems that can arise. Aug 17, 2014 risk management in software engineering 1. But in spite of outcome, it is really good to identify it, its probability of incident, estimate its impact, and establish a emergency plan should the problem actually occur.
Risk management is the process of identifying, assessing, and prioritizing the risks to minimize, monitor, and control the probability of unfortunate events. In this paper, a classification for software risks is specified. Risk management is an extensive discipline, and weve only given an overview here. Risk management is the area that tries to ensure that the impact of risks on cost, quality, and schedule is minimum. Review of related works although there exist few risk management. It only aims to be used as a guide to help businesses compare their practices with a benchmark risk management standard by the iso. Download free printable risk management form samples in pdf, word and excel formats. Mitigation project management must develop a strategy for reducing turnover. Phase 1 activities should be complete before activities in the other phases are executed. A risk management framework for software engineering practice proposed by roy 2004 provides a brief introduction to the concepts of risk management for software development projects, and then an. Risk impact or consequence assessment in this step. Risk management tutorial to learn risk management in software engineering in simple, easy and step by step way with syntax, examples and notes. Software engineering risk management geeksforgeeks.
The application of system safety to the commercial launch industry pdf system safety training pdf operational risk management pdf operational safety in aviation pdf human factors engineering and safety. The project should be managed in such a way that the risks dontthe project should be managed in such a way that the risks. Rick management is a software engineering practice with processes, methods, and tools for managing risk in a. The purpose of this prompt list is to provide project managers with a tool for identifying and planning for potential project risks. When complexity and size of the projects are increased, managing software development becomes more difficult. Jan 27, 2017 the risk register and risk response plans are rolled up into and become the main part of the risk management plan, which is a component of the overall project management plan. Pdf risk management in software engineering researchgate. Sample risk management plan this is a guide only insert name of event and date this plan is based on asnzs 4360 risk management this plan was developed to assist persons in the development of a risk management. It is generally caused due to lack of information, control or time.
Risks that assume from the software or hardware technologies that are used to develop the system. Finance insurance engineering safety critical, security, various standards recognize the importance of risk in software. A risk management framework for software engineering practice. These risks must be managed in order for the project to succeed. What is software risk and software risk management. The study addresses software risk management in software development area. Risk is an event that, if it occurs, adversely affects the ability of a project to achieve its outcome objectives. Software engineering management associates risk management for sofware projects m any software projects fail to deliver acceptable systems within schedule and budget. Software risk management a practical guide february, 2000. Risk management framework the risk management framework specifies accepted best practice for the discipline of risk management. Risk management, software engineering, development. Nov 19, 20 rmmmrisk management,mitigation and monitoring. Risks management in software engineering dishek mankad m.
Phase 2 perform risk management activities defines a set of activities for managing risk. The mastercontrols risk management software systems insures that organizational risk tolerance is not exceeded. Fritz bauer, a german computer scientist, defines software engineering. Palmer, head of professions risk management, beazley insurance. Boehm, software risk management, cs press, 1989 tom gilb, principles of software engineering management, addisonwesley, 1998, isbn. Guidebook organization this guidebook separates the what of. If your risk management software is clunky and complex to use, it will only aggravate your ability to track and assess harmful risks rather than simplifying the process of risk management. Risks that assume from the organizational environment where the software.
1444 299 129 980 517 576 1439 1270 1357 215 241 1395 1308 946 942 97 648 1142 239 1232 44 620 724 453 409 249 714 429 452 908 27 1195 1546 8 593 1017 62 860 596 1444 1079 635 466 224 29 58 1419